The House on Mango Street: Themes of Identity, Belonging & Hope

The house on Mango Street frames a young Latina girl's evolving sense of self as she navigates poverty, gender, and cultural expectations in a cramped Chicago neighborhood. Readers encounter vignettes that explore identity, community, and the tension between dreams and reality.

Through poetic realism, the narrative captures how a single house can symbolize both limitation and possibility, shaping how characters imagine their futures. The themes resonate with readers seeking insight into urban life and the emotional landscape of growing up between worlds.

Self-Discovery and the Power of Names

How Esperanza Names Herself

Esperanza's reflection on her name reveals how personal identity is intertwined with language and power. She recognizes that names can limit or liberate, prompting her to imagine new ways of existing in the world.

Gender Roles and Female Bodies

Control, Safety, and Agency

The neighborhood's treatment of girls and women highlights how space is gendered. Observations of relatives and strangers underscore the constant negotiation between protection and autonomy.

Poverty, Material Life, and Desire

Houses as Markers of Social Worth

Descriptions of physical spaces reveal how poverty shapes daily routines and longings. The house on Mango Street is simultaneously refuge and reminder of what is missing, influencing character choices.

Community, Memory, and Belonging

Neighbors as Mirrors and Warnings

Through vignettes about residents, the narrative captures collective hopes and constraints. Each story adds texture to Esperanza's understanding of home beyond its walls.

Is the house on Mango Street a real place or a symbolic setting?

The house functions as a symbolic setting that embodies Esperanza's emotional reality, blending actual geography with metaphorical meaning.

How does Esperanza's age shape her understanding of the neighborhood?

Her youth intensifies feelings of vulnerability and curiosity, allowing the narrative to explore innocence alongside emerging awareness of injustice.

What role do memories of other women play in her journey?

Memories of relatives and neighbors provide cautionary and aspirational models, helping her define paths she will and will not follow.

Can readers from different backgrounds connect with the themes?

Yes, the focus on identity, belonging, and resilience invites readers from varied experiences to recognize their own struggles and hopes.
